Can I Use Apple Pay at Dollar General?

No, unfortunately, you cannot use Apple Pay at Dollar General stores as of today. Dollar General currently doesn’t support Near Field Communication (NFC) payments, the technology that powers Apple Pay. This means you’ll need to rely on alternative payment methods when shopping at their locations.

Understanding Payment Options at Dollar General

Dollar General is known for offering budget-friendly items and a convenient shopping experience. However, their payment technology hasn’t fully embraced the digital wallet revolution just yet. Let’s delve into what payment options are available and why Apple Pay isn’t among them.

Accepted Payment Methods at Dollar General

Dollar General does accept a range of payment options, including:

  • Cash: The classic, and always reliable, form of payment.
  • Debit Cards: Most major debit cards are accepted, including Visa, Mastercard, Discover, and American Express.
  • Credit Cards: Similar to debit cards, Visa, Mastercard, Discover, and American Express credit cards are widely accepted.
  • Dollar General Gift Cards: A great option if you’ve received one as a gift, or if you’re trying to stick to a pre-determined budget.
  • SNAP/EBT: For eligible items, Dollar General accepts SNAP (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program) benefits and EBT (Electronic Benefits Transfer) cards.
  • Check (in some locations): Check with your local Dollar General store as to their acceptance of checks.
  • Prepaid Debit Cards: These cards work similarly to regular debit cards and are generally accepted.

Why Doesn’t Dollar General Accept Apple Pay?

The lack of Apple Pay acceptance at Dollar General likely boils down to a few key factors:

  • Infrastructure Costs: Implementing NFC technology across all stores requires a significant investment in new payment terminals and software updates.
  • Transaction Fees: While often minimal, accepting card payments (including Apple Pay, which runs on credit or debit card networks) incurs transaction fees for the retailer. Dollar General, known for its low prices, might be trying to minimize these costs.
  • Customer Base: Dollar General caters to a broad demographic, and while mobile payment usage is growing, a large portion of their customers may still prefer traditional payment methods. The demand for Apple Pay might not be perceived as high enough to justify the investment.
  • Prioritization of Other Initiatives: Dollar General might be focusing on other technological upgrades or business strategies, leaving NFC payment implementation on the back burner.
  • Potential Partnerships: Dollar General might be exploring partnerships with other payment providers or developing its own mobile payment solution.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Here are some frequently asked questions to further clarify the situation regarding Apple Pay and payment options at Dollar General.

1. Will Dollar General ever accept Apple Pay?

It’s difficult to say definitively. While there are no current plans to implement Apple Pay, the retail landscape is constantly evolving. As mobile payment adoption grows, Dollar General may eventually reconsider its stance. Keep an eye on company announcements and industry news for updates.

2. Can I use other mobile wallets, like Google Pay or Samsung Pay, at Dollar General?

Unfortunately, no. Because Dollar General doesn’t have the NFC payment terminals to accept Apple Pay, they also will not accept other mobile wallets like Google Pay or Samsung Pay.

3. Does Dollar General accept PayPal?

No, Dollar General does not currently accept PayPal as a direct payment method in stores or online.

4. Can I use my Apple Card at Dollar General?

Yes, you can use your physical Apple Card (the titanium card) at Dollar General, just like any other Mastercard. However, you won’t be able to use Apple Pay with your Apple Card since Dollar General doesn’t accept Apple Pay.

5. Does Dollar General offer any mobile payment solutions of their own?

Currently, Dollar General does not have its own dedicated mobile payment solution like a store-branded digital wallet. However, they heavily promote the use of their app for digital coupons and deals.

6. What should I do if my card isn’t working at Dollar General?

First, make sure your card hasn’t expired and that you have sufficient funds available. If the issue persists, contact your bank or credit card company to investigate further. You can also try using a different card or paying with cash.

7. Can I use a mobile check deposit to pay at Dollar General?

No, Dollar General does not accept mobile check deposits as a form of payment.

8. Are there any Dollar General locations that do accept Apple Pay?

No, as of today, none of the Dollar General locations accept Apple Pay.

9. Is there a minimum purchase amount for using a credit or debit card at Dollar General?

While policies can sometimes vary by location and may change, there is generally no minimum purchase amount for using a credit or debit card at Dollar General.

10. If I order online from Dollar General, can I use Apple Pay for online payments?

Generally, No. While Dollar General does offer online ordering, Apple Pay is not supported as a payment method on their website or app.

11. Can I redeem rewards points or gift cards using my phone at Dollar General, even without Apple Pay?

Yes, the Dollar General app allows you to load digital coupons, redeem rewards points, and manage gift card balances. You can then present the barcode within the app at checkout to apply these discounts or use your gift card balance, even without using Apple Pay.

12. Is there a way to request Dollar General to implement Apple Pay support?

Yes, you can contact Dollar General’s customer service department through their website, app, or social media channels. Let them know you’d like to see Apple Pay as a payment option. Customer feedback can influence business decisions.
